<p>Neutron visual sensing techniques are powerful and attractive advanced techniques for many kinds of scientific and industrial fields. In this article, the followings are described; (1) attractive points, (2) development of neutron visual sensing techniques at JAEA by now, (3) some applications, (4) prospects for future and (5) problems for the spread. The high-speed 2D method, high-speed scanning 3D/4D CT method, and multi-beam 4D CT method which have been developed by JAEA are reported. Visualization of oil flow in a mortaring car engine by the high-speed 2D method and 4D view of the falling sand flow in sand glasses by the high-speed scanning 4D CT method, which are carried out using JRR-3, are shown as application samples. Now, we run toward the development of the advanced pulse neutron visual sensing techniques for the multi-purpose applications using J-PARC as the pulse neutron source.</p>
